Common Causes of Sewer Pipe Collapse in Mesa

Sewer pipes in Mesa Arizona often collapse due to a combination of aging infrastructure tree root intrusion and shifting desert soils. Homeowners facing these issues should consider professional evaluation to avoid costly backups and property damage.

Age and Material Degradation

Many homes in Mesa were built decades ago with materials like clay or cast iron that deteriorate over time. Corrosion weakens pipes making them prone to collapse under pressure from the ground above.

Tree Roots and Invasive Growth

Desert landscaping in Mesa can lead to roots seeking moisture in sewer lines. These roots crack pipes and eventually cause full collapse if not addressed early.

Soil Movement and Settlement

Mesa’s clay heavy soils expand and contract with temperature changes leading to pipe misalignment and collapse. Earthquakes though rare can also contribute.

Improper Installation Practices

Heavy Loads and Traffic

Vehicles parked over sewer lines or construction activity can crush weakened pipes. Regular inspections help identify vulnerable sections.

Corrosion from Chemicals

Household cleaners and industrial waste accelerate pipe corrosion especially in older cast iron systems. Upgrading to durable materials like PVC prevents future problems.

Prevention Strategies

  • Schedule annual camera inspections
  • Avoid planting trees near sewer lines
  • Use enzyme cleaners instead of harsh chemicals
  • Monitor for slow drains as early warning signs
